Boris Johnson
Alexander Boris de Pfeffel Johnson Hon FRIBA  (born 19 June 1964) is a British politician, writer, and former journalist serving as Prime Minister of the United Kingdom and Leader of the Conservative Party since 2019. He was Foreign Secretary from 2016 to 2018 and Mayor of London from 2008 to 2016. Johnson was Member of Parliament for Henley from 2001 to 2008 and has been MP for Uxbridge and South Ruislip since 2015. Ideologically, Johnson identifies as a one-nation conservative.
Piers Morgan
Piers Stefan Pughe-Morgan (born 30 March 1965) is an English broadcaster, journalist, writer, and television personality. He is currently a co-presenter of the ITV Breakfast programme Good Morning Britain from Monday to Wednesday each week. Morgan began his career in Fleet Street as a writer and editor for several tabloid papers, including The Sun, News of the World, and the Daily Mirror. In 1994, aged 29, he was appointed editor of the News of the World by Rupert Murdoch, which made him the youngest editor of a British national newspaper in more than half a century.

GMB Piers Morgan and Susanna Reid mock Boris Johnson's stay alert advice in brutal jibe

Reading now: 140
www.dailystar.co.uk

Today's Good Morning Britain saw Piers Morgan and Susanna Reid mock Boris Johnson's new stay alert advice. Piers, 55, and Susanna, 49, slammed the Prime Minister's new government advice which said to "use common sense" during the coronavirus lockdown.

Dr Hilary Jones called Boris' advice "illogical" during the GMB rant. Piers admitted he didn't know what a weekend was anymore, before the TV hosts began discussing the bank holiday.

Susana and Piers referenced the closure of banks, before she sarcastically joked that the public could still go to them if they "stay alert".

Piers laughed as he agreed the advice was confusing and "didn't make sense". Susanna told him of banks: "They're just closed...
